Split Pea and Bacon Soup Recipe

Ingredients

 Unsmoked Streaky Bacon- 100 gm, rinded and chopped
 Butter/Margarine25 Gram
 Onion1 Large, chopped
 Split peas100 Gram
 White Stock- 900 ml or Water and Chicken Stock Cube- 1 cube
 Salt1 To taste
 Black pepper1 To taste

Directions

GETTING READY
1) In a cooker, heat the bacon and saute in its own fat until softened.
2) Stir in the butter or margarine and saute the onion without colouring.
3) Mix in the split peas, stock or water and stock cube and season.
4) Put the lid on the cooker and heat to high pressure.

MAKING
5) Heat the bacon mixture for 12 minutes.
6) Lower the pressure slowly.
7) Using a hand blender, blend the soup or press through a sieve.

FINALIZING
8) Heat the soup in the open cooker.
9) Check and adjust the seasoning if needed.

SERVING
10) Garnish with reserved chopped parsley if desired and serve hot.
